Mindy Seu does not simply research the internet. She works in its language, using the feed, the story and the shared screen to turn scholarship into performance.
For its only Queensland presentation, the American artist and technologist brings her acclaimed lecture-performance A Sexual History of the Internet to a secret location on James St. Presented in partnership with the Institute of Modern Art, Brisbane and made possible with Now or Never Festival, Melbourne, the event marks one of only three Australian stagings of the work.
Moving between performance art, publishing and academic inquiry, A Sexual History of the Internet traces the sexual politics embedded in digital culture. Employing a miscellany of artifacts, art, net lore, and historical anecdotes, the work asks how desire, power and the body have shaped the tools we use every day.
Rather than delivering it from behind a podium, Seu places her research in the hands of the audience. Guests access a shared script through Instagram Stories, reading aloud from fragments, citations and archival material. The private act of scrolling becomes collective, vocal and live.
Accompanied by Seu’s palm-sized artist book of the same name, the performance reimagines internet history through the very devices, platforms and behaviours it seeks to examine.
